    Five of them against Cambridge and Colchester United! While pre-season is there for a run-out, and we've naturally been chopping and changing the side, the amount of goals we've conceded is a little worrying for me. I think it highlights our need for more support at the back. We've sold Mings and loaned out Clarke. We've got suspensions affecting a couple of our defenders for the start of the season (such as Berra) so we should be a bit concerned. Thankfully goals doesn't seem to be in short supply and we have a month left of pre season, but to realistically challenge for play-offs I think we need a right-back and cover for left-back.
